During
our lifetime we all experience transitions; times when we journey
from one stage to another. These transitions range from chronic
illnesses to unexpected health concerns to the normal processes
of aging. Geriatric Care Managers can help guide families through
these transitions.
We are
the Midwest Chapter of the National
Association of Professional Geriatric Care Managers.
Members conduct their practices within the States of Illinois, Indiana,
Iowa, Kansas, Kentucky,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, Nebraska,
North Dakota, Ohio, South Dakota and Wisconsin.
We
are an association of private practitioners whose purpose is the
development, advancement and promotion of humane and dignified social,
psychological, and health care for the elderly and their families.
The association is committed to working towards the highest quality
of care for the elderly and their families through education, advocacy,
and high standards of practice.
